首页
社区
课程
招聘
[求助]问个问题怎么调试IDA F5插件?
发表于: 2015-1-12 00:02 9193

[求助]问个问题怎么调试IDA F5插件?

2015-1-12 00:02
9193
在分析代码的时候经常用F5,但是之前不知道原理 总是做脚本小子 .最近 遇到一个问题分析delphi程序IDA不给力(C风格转pascal很麻烦) ,找到  IDR 但是IDR BUG太多,跟作者沟通好多次 作者只回答两次,失望之余 就想去分析 F5插件的实现原理.
而且最近写了调试 基本上可以 从二进制 到汇编,所以希望 从汇编 到高级语言.
希望 研究过 或了解的指点下,谢谢了.

[注意]看雪招聘,专注安全领域的专业人才平台!

收藏
免费
支持
分享
最新回复 (8)
雪    币: 200
活跃值: (38)
能力值: ( LV4,RANK:50 )
在线值:
发帖
回帖
粉丝
2
这个实在是过于专业,非编译器研究人员估计很难实现。建议先从简单的做起

君不见 ida的f5插件比ida本身还贵么。。
2015-1-12 00:37
0
雪    币: 1844
活跃值: (35)
能力值: ( LV3,RANK:30 )
在线值:
发帖
回帖
粉丝
3
你自己写个插件,F5 出来结果后,保存为 .c , 然后你的插件就读取 .c 后把它修改为 你需要的风格并重新出现在你插件的窗口(最好的直接勾了 F5 ,当它结果出来后,你的插件自动完成任务)这个工作量不会很大的,如果埋头苦干,也就几天一星期的事情
2015-1-12 09:42
0
雪    币: 30
活跃值: (56)
能力值: ( LV6,RANK:90 )
在线值:
发帖
回帖
粉丝
4
图论,编译原理研究透了才能搞
2015-1-12 10:05
0
雪    币: 118
活跃值: (72)
能力值: ( LV4,RANK:50 )
在线值:
发帖
回帖
粉丝
5
3楼直接正解
2015-1-12 11:05
0
雪    币: 1844
活跃值: (35)
能力值: ( LV3,RANK:30 )
在线值:
发帖
回帖
粉丝
6
如果不会写插件,就写个 EXE , 2 天的工夫怎么都完美了吧 ( c 转 pascal 需要修改的地方很小 )
2015-1-12 11:20
0
雪    币: 6082
活跃值: (829)
能力值: ( LV4,RANK:45 )
在线值:
发帖
回帖
粉丝
7
太感谢了。我想尝试下,遇到问题,请多指教
2015-1-13 10:56
0
雪    币: 6082
活跃值: (829)
能力值: ( LV4,RANK:45 )
在线值:
发帖
回帖
粉丝
8
有时候看起来特别吃力,人工转都要思考好久.
2015-1-13 11:04
0
雪    币: 100
活跃值: (333)
能力值: ( LV2,RANK:10 )
在线值:
发帖
回帖
粉丝
9
https://github.com/EiNSTeiN-/ida-decompiler
http://code.google.com/p/arm-thumb-decompiler-plugin/

靠楼主了
2015-1-13 11:20
0
游客
登录 | 注册 方可回帖
返回

账号登录
验证码登录

忘记密码?
没有账号?立即免费注册